It was only on Wednesday that we received a whole batch of new images from Wes Craven's upcoming horror sequel, Scream 4, but apparently Dimension Films is really excited to promote it. Today not only do we get high res versions of the Wednesday stills, but two new ones and a television spot.
The first new image shows off everyone's favorite Woodsboro police officer, Dewey (David Arquette), holding a gun, but the real attraction here is the bloodspattered, knife-wielding Ghostface. If these past few days have proven anything, it's that Scream 4 won't be lacking in blood.
